About BABLE
BABLE Smart Cities is the Facilitator for Smart Cities in Europe, born as a spin-off from Fraunhofer Research Society. With a decade of experience in the field, we offer practical insights gained by practitioners, for practitioners.
Our mission is to accelerate change in the public and private sectors by providing market access and knowledge. We have already facilitated €2 billion in Smart City projects with cities, towns, and regions. Our free knowledge hub connects innovators and the public sector, providing access to some of the most comprehensive Smart City datasets and insights in Europe.
